INSTALLING THE VACUUM TUBES
See Figures 7 - 8.
WARNING:
Rotating impeller blades can cause severe
injury. Always stop the engine and ensure
impeller blades have stopped rotating before
opening the vacuum door or installing/changing
tubes. Do not put hands or any other object into
the vacuum tubes while they are installed on the
unit.
To install the vacuum tubes:
1. Secure the upper and lower vacuum tubes together by
aligning the raised locking tabs with the raised slots.
2. Tap tube assembly on ground until the screw holes
in lower tube are in the raised slot of the upper tube.
Secure with supplied screws. See gure 1.
3. Depress door tab using a straight screwdriver and open
vacuum inlet door.
4. Align screw mounts on vacuum opening with screws on
vacuum tube assembly.
5. Turning clockwise, tighten screws on upper vacuum
tube to secure to main housing.
To remove the vacuum tubes:
1. Loosen screws of the upper vacuum tube by turning
counterclockwise.
2. Remove the vacuum tube assembly from the main
housing.
3. Close the inlet cover door securely.
